John Simeon, forward of Napoli, was received in audience with Aurelio De Laurentiis by Pope Francis I himself, in Vatican City. On the sidelines of the visit, the Argentine made some statements shown below in an extract.
Simeon’s words
—
“The ball unites everyone, because football is not just a sport but above all a game. Kids are always happy when they try to make a ball out of whatever they find on the street – I used to do it with socks when I was a kid. Life teaches you this, the road. They are things that change you, unite you. I remember as a child I always wanted to score goals, I chased the ball everywhere. When I was little my father gave me a ball almost immediately, as if he were part of me. Some make it to where I am, and others don’t… but football also teaches us, it makes us capable of believing in something and pursuing it…”
